Package net.bluemind.calendar.api
Interface ICalendarAsync
public interface ICalendarAsync
-
Method Summary
Modifier and TypeMethodDescriptionvoid
all
(AsyncHandler<List<String>> handler) void
allIds
(String filter, Long knownContainerVersion, Integer limit, Integer offset, AsyncHandler<ListResult<Long>> handler) void
changeset
(Long since, AsyncHandler<ContainerChangeset<String>> handler) void
changesetById
(Long since, AsyncHandler<ContainerChangeset<Long>> handler) void
count
(ItemFlagFilter arg0, AsyncHandler<Count> handler) void
create
(String uid, VEventSeries event, Boolean sendNotifications, AsyncHandler<Void> handler) void
createById
(long id, VEventSeries arg1, AsyncHandler<Ack> handler) void
delete
(String uid, Boolean sendNotifications, AsyncHandler<Void> handler) void
deleteById
(long id, AsyncHandler<Void> handler) void
filteredChangesetById
(Long since, ItemFlagFilter arg1, AsyncHandler<ContainerChangeset<ItemVersion>> handler) void
getByIcsUid
(String uid, AsyncHandler<List<ItemValue<VEventSeries>>> handler) void
getComplete
(String uid, AsyncHandler<ItemValue<VEventSeries>> handler) void
getCompleteById
(long id, AsyncHandler<ItemValue<VEventSeries>> handler) void
getVersion
(AsyncHandler<Long> handler) void
isAutoSyncActivated
(AsyncHandler<Boolean> handler) void
itemChangelog
(String uid, Long arg1, AsyncHandler<ItemChangelog> handler) void
list
(AsyncHandler<ListResult<ItemValue<VEventSeries>>> handler) void
multipleDeleteById
(List<Long> arg0, Boolean bypassDeletedItems, AsyncHandler<Void> handler) void
multipleGet
(List<String> uids, AsyncHandler<List<ItemValue<VEventSeries>>> handler) void
multipleGetById
(List<Long> arg0, AsyncHandler<List<ItemValue<VEventSeries>>> handler) void
reset
(AsyncHandler<TaskRef> handler) void
search
(VEventQuery query, AsyncHandler<ListResult<ItemValue<VEventSeries>>> handler) void
searchPendingCounters
(AsyncHandler<ListResult<ItemValue<VEventSeries>>> handler) void
sortedIds
(SortDescriptor arg0, AsyncHandler<List<Long>> handler) void
sync
(Long since, VEventChanges changes, AsyncHandler<ContainerChangeset<String>> handler) void
touch
(String uid, AsyncHandler<Void> handler) void
update
(String uid, VEventSeries event, Boolean sendNotifications, AsyncHandler<Void> handler) void
updateById
(long id, VEventSeries arg1, AsyncHandler<Ack> handler) void
updates
(VEventChanges changes, AsyncHandler<ContainerUpdatesResult> handler)
-
Method Details
-
all
-
allIds
void allIds(String filter, Long knownContainerVersion, Integer limit, Integer offset, AsyncHandler<ListResult<Long>> handler) -
changeset
-
changesetById
-
count
-
create
-
createById
-
delete
-
deleteById
-
filteredChangesetById
void filteredChangesetById(Long since, ItemFlagFilter arg1, AsyncHandler<ContainerChangeset<ItemVersion>> handler) -
getByIcsUid
-
getComplete
-
getCompleteById
-
getVersion
-
isAutoSyncActivated
-
itemChangelog
-
list
-
multipleDeleteById
-
multipleGet
-
multipleGetById
-
reset
-
search
-
searchPendingCounters
-
sortedIds
-
sync
-
touch
-
update
-
updateById
-
updates
-